Aduana Stars climbed the Ghana Premier League table to the 4th place after winning 1-0 over West Africa Football Academy on Sunday.
It was the 4th defeat of the season for WAFA and the 5th victory for the home side.
Emmanuel Osei Baffour scored the only goal of the game in the 54th minute as Aduana failed to score mroe goals and with WAFA toothless in attack all season-long on the road the game finished 1-0 for the home team.

It was the first goal for Baffour since joining the two-times winners of the league.
The Ogya boys are 4th on the league table with 21 points – 2 points less than league leaders Asante Kotoko.
